Abstract

PURPOSE: To easily remove the title soda component as a constant concn. by placing a container for packing provided with a water permeable bottom and packed with alumina granules in a container for washing, and supplying washing water to the containers, from the upper part, held in a autoclave under hydrothermal conditions.
CONSTITUTION: Granular alumina 15 to be treated is charged into container 2 for packing. Autoclave 4 is hermetically sealed, and steam is supplied from steam supply valve 7 to keep the inside of autoclave 4 under hydrothermal conditions. At this time, exhaust valve 18 is closed. Washing water in tank 12 is then spouted in container 2 through pump 11 and washing water supply nozzle 10. The water is gradually filled in container 2 and container 3 for washing, and it overflows from the upper part of container 3 and is drained from the bottom of autoclave 4 through drain valve 8. After treatment for necessary time, discharge valve 18 is opened to discharge hot water left in containers 2,3 from discharge pipe 16 by means of the press. Inside autoclave 4.
